Lee Harrington, owner of Harrington Home Painting, a Plano-based company has been in business for over 24 years. He only does occupied residential painting and applies his quality work, with some exceptions, to Collin County, Park Cities and North Dallas. If you have a painting project, instead of dealing with the stress involved, use Harrington's for all your painting needs. This business is more concerned about gaining, developing and sustaining relationships than any specific job.
